Comprehending IELTS
Before diving into the registration procedure, it's important to comprehend what IELTS entails. There are 2 types of IELTS tests:
IELTS Academic: This variation is mainly for trainees planning to register in universities and other institutions of college. It assesses whether a candidate is prepared to study or train in an academic environment.
IELTS General Training: This variation is designed for those preparing to migrate to an English-speaking nation or undertake non-academic training. It evaluates useful, daily English abilities that are essential for work and social environments.

1. What is the minimum age to take the IELTS exam?
The minimum age to sit for the IELTS exam is 16 years.
2. How frequently can I take the IELTS exam?
You can take the IELTS exam as often as you like, but you need to ensure you sign up for a specific test date in advance.
3. What should I do if I require to alter my test date?
You can change your test date by calling the test center where you registered. Note that particular policies may apply, and a fee may be charged for rescheduling.

5. Is it possible to request a remarking of my IELTS exam?
Yes, you can request a re-evaluation, but it needs to be done within 6 weeks of receiving your results, and a fee will apply.
